Downing enjoyed an excellent campaign last term and enhanced his claims for a more regular spot in the England side.
His performances did not go unnoticed and speculation has been mounting that he could be set to join one of Boro's Premier League rivals.
Liverpool are reportedly leading the chase and Riggott admits he can understand why Downing might be tempted.
"He's still a Middlesbrough player and we want him to stay, obviously all the fans want him to stay," Riggott told Sky Sports News.
"He's a top class player and blaming him or not blaming him, it's not really for me to say.
"But it's obviously a pretty big draw, a club like Liverpool or somewhere like that."
